Manheim set to handle 8,000 cars annually from Big Motoring World

Big Motoring World has renewed its partnership agreement with Cox Automotive for another five years. The company will send as many as 8,000 cars a year through Manheim auctions, with more than 200,000 valued and appraised. The car supermarket group will exclusively remarket vehicles from its five retail locations and BigWantsYourCar.com, its online car buying business, through Manheim Auction Services. Its buying team will continue to acquire stock via Manheim and Dealer Auction. “Cox Automotive has been a loyal partner since the mid-90s and I’m happy to commit again to our relationship,” said Big Motoring World CEO Peter Waddell. “We talk a lot about being a partner to our customers, not just a supplier, and our relationship with Pete and Big Motoring World illustrates the difference perfectly,” added Martin Forbes, president of Cox Automotive International. Big Motoring World runs supermarkets in West Malling, Blue Bell Hill, Enfield and Peterborough. In June 2023, it will open its sixth site, in Wimbledon. The firm launched its consumer car buying business, BigWantsYourCar.com, in 2021.
